2) Automatic Transmission Service: You will find that you cannot loosen the transmission fluid level dipstick or locate the dipstick handle (there isn't one). That's because the new dipstick is bolted in place and should be serviced only at the dealership. Attempting to change or service the fluid on your own could potentially damage the transmission.
